Output 89f23edd8de47fa29dea0ff831e5a44eb0b266c3f29508871cde01d0b44e3126:0

value
1527278
script pubkey
OP_0 OP_PUSHBYTES_20 cb9a208380855e3db5b731616ae851602e9909f2
address
bc1qewdzpquqs40rmddhx9sk46z3vqhfjz0j05f2c9
transaction
89f23edd8de47fa29dea0ff831e5a44eb0b266c3f29508871cde01d0b44e3126
confirmations
118217
spent
true